Identifying and Preventing Ant Infestations

Ant infestations can be a nuisance, but with the right techniques, you can identify and prevent them from taking over your home. One effective method is using organic ant control remedies. These natural solutions are not only safe for your family and pets but also environmentally friendly. By using ingredients like vinegar, lemon juice, and cinnamon, you can deter ants from entering your living spaces. Another way to prevent ant infestations is by keeping your home clean and free of food crumbs. Regularly sweeping and mopping floors, wiping down countertops, and storing food in airtight containers can help eliminate ant attractants. Additionally, sealing cracks and crevices around your home can prevent ants from finding entry points. By following these tips, you can effectively identify and prevent ant infestations using organic ant control remedies.

Dealing with Mosquitoes and Flies

Mosquitoes and flies can be a common nuisance during certain seasons. To effectively deal with these pests, there are several DIY techniques that you can try. For mosquitoes, you can eliminate standing water around your property, use mosquito repellents, and install screens on windows and doors. Additionally, using citronella candles or plants can help repel mosquitoes. When it comes to flies, keeping your kitchen clean and free of food debris is essential. You can also use fly traps, fly swatters, or natural repellents like lavender or mint to keep flies at bay. By implementing these DIY pest control techniques, you can enjoy a mosquito and fly-free environment throughout the year.

Protecting Your Home from Termites

Termites can cause extensive damage to your home, so it’s important to take proactive measures to protect your property. One effective way to prevent termite infestations is to eliminate any moisture sources around your home, as termites are attracted to damp environments. Regularly inspect your home for any signs of termite activity, such as mud tubes or discarded wings. If you notice any signs, it’s crucial to contact a professional pest control company to address the issue. Additionally, consider using termite-resistant materials when building or renovating your home, and ensure that all wood in contact with the ground is treated or properly sealed. By following these steps, you can significantly reduce the risk of termite damage and keep your home protected.

Preventing Rodent Infestations

Preventing rodent infestations is crucial to maintaining a pest-free home. By implementing effective pest control techniques, homeowners can avoid the hassle and potential health risks associated with rodent infestations. One of the key strategies for preventing pest invasions is to seal all entry points that rodents can use to access your home. This includes gaps in walls, cracks in the foundation, and openings around doors and windows. Additionally, keeping your home clean and clutter-free can also deter rodents from making themselves at home. Regularly removing food sources, such as crumbs and garbage, and storing food in airtight containers can help prevent rodents from being attracted to your home. By taking these proactive measures, homeowners can significantly reduce the risk of rodent infestations and enjoy a pest-free living environment.

Protecting Your Home from Stink Bugs

Stink bugs can be a nuisance when they invade your home. However, there are several tips you can follow to protect your home from these pesky insects. One effective method is to seal all cracks and crevices where stink bugs can enter your home. Another tip is to install window screens to prevent them from flying into your house. Additionally, keeping your home clean and free of food debris can discourage stink bugs from making themselves at home. Lastly, consider using natural deterrents such as essential oils or vinegar to repel stink bugs. By following these tips, you can successfully keep stink bugs at bay and protect your home from their presence.
